There are no direct commercial flights from Dallas Love Field to Sana'a; connecting itineraries are required and typically use two or more carriers. Connecting flights can save money and increase routing options but add complexity and potential transfer risk. For January travel, prioritize reputable carriers, sufficient layover time, and single-ticket itineraries when possible to ensure baggage protection and coordinated rebooking.
No single carrier serves DAL to SANA directly; itineraries typically combine U.S. domestic carriers (to DFW, IAH, LAX) with international carriers such as Turkish Airlines (via IST), EgyptAir (via CAI), or Qatar Airways (via DOH). Turkish Airlines often provides strong connectivity and frequency to the region, EgyptAir provides direct Cairo gateways, and Gulf carriers may offer competitive pricing. Evaluate schedule reliability, baggage rules, and partnership protection when choosing carriers for January travel.

Expect total travel times from Dallas Love Field (DAL) to Sana'a (All Airports) (SANA) to vary widely due to required connections. Fastest itineraries with optimized connections can be around 18 hours, while others with long overnight layovers may exceed 36 hours. Check schedules for Istanbul, Cairo, Doha, and Riyadh connections when planning January travel, and prioritize reliable minimum connecting times to avoid missed connections.
To secure low-cost DAL to SANA flights in January, be flexible with departure dates and open to multi-stop routings through Istanbul, Cairo, or Doha. Use fare aggregators, set price alerts, and compare one-way vs round-trip tickets; occasionally booking separate legs (e.g., U.S. leg + international leg) yields savings but increases transfer risk. Consider flying from Dallas/Fort Worth (DFW) or Houston (IAH) if DAL inventory is limited — major hubs often unlock cheaper international connections.
